Job description

We are seeking a Junior Product Development Engineer to support the design, development, and commercialization of innovative medical devices. This role will contribute to new product development initiatives as well as the maintenance and improvement of products already available on the market.

Working under the guidance of a supervisor and senior team members, the successful candidate will collaborate with cross-functional teams throughout the product development lifecycle, from identifying user needs to design verification, validation, and transfer to manufacturing.

Key Responsibilities

  • Support the design, development, and commercialization of medical device products.
  • Develop an understanding of product intended use, clinical procedures, and applicable regulations and industry standards.
  • Engage with product users and other stakeholders to help identify user needs and market opportunities.
  • Translate user and market needs into product design requirements and inputs.
  • Support the creation of product designs and document the rationale behind design decisions.
  • Prepare and review technical documentation related to invention disclosures and patents.
  • Coordinate with cross-functional teams on the production and inspection of prototypes.
  • Support preliminary product evaluations, design verification, design validation, and process validation activities.
  • Develop product specifications with consideration for manufacturability, process capability, and inspection requirements.
  • Identify and document critical-to-quality product features and support the development of appropriate inspection and quality control plans.
  • Perform engineering evaluations, including tolerance stack-up analyses, benchtop testing, and simulated-use evaluations.
  • Prepare and support design control and risk management documentation in compliance with internal procedures and applicable global regulatory requirements.
  • Collaborate with Quality, Sourcing, and Manufacturing teams to support design transfer activities and the transition of new products into production.
